今天开始适配iOS9,发现在有UITableView或是ScrollView的界面滚动不灵敏有些卡顿,研究了下是因为tableview的cell里有可以相应点击事件的Button,当我点击到Button上滑动的时候,tableview不滚动!!!!什么情况这是 ...
主要介绍 监测tableView垂直滚动的舒畅姿势 监测scrollView collectionView横向滚动的正确姿势 .监测tableView垂直滚动的舒畅姿势 通常我们用KVO或者在scrollViewDidScroll代理方法中监听ScrollView TableView的contentOffset,比如监听TableView的contentOffset来设置导航栏的透明度或者拉伸顶部 ...
2017-01-03 15:44 0 17625 推荐指数:
今天开始适配iOS9,发现在有UITableView或是ScrollView的界面滚动不灵敏有些卡顿,研究了下是因为tableview的cell里有可以相应点击事件的Button,当我点击到Button上滑动的时候,tableview不滚动!!!!什么情况这是 ...
1. UITableView 设置CGRect tableViewRect = CGRectMake(0.0, 0.0, 50.0, 320.0);self.tableView = [[UITableView alloc] initWithFrame:tableViewRect style ...
/android-detect-when-scrollview-has-finished-scrolling-and-bouncing-back ScrollView 用的是scroller做的滑动, 但是 scroller 被sc ...
我这里讲解使用的是Masonry,我假设你对约束有一定的了解。 随着iPhone X的出现,iOS页面的适配似乎也麻烦了起来,我见得最多的就是通过某种手段判断机型或者获取导航栏的高度,然后计算宽高。我不说这种方法好不好,因为它也能解决你目前的问题,但不是我喜欢的方式。 在正式开始之前,我先介绍 ...
以前的做法和这个比起来简直就是xxxx,今天看官方的参考库又学了一招~ 以前的实现效果和这个是一样,不过代码上比这个多了点 程序清单5-1 处理键盘通告 ...
项目中经常会有这样的需求,scrollView有个头部,当scrollView滚动的时候头部也跟着滚动,同时头部还有一个tab会锁定在某个位置,scrollView中可以放很多不同的view,这些view可以在scrollView中横向滚动,要实现这样的需求,按理说如果头部是固定不动 ...
1. 添加监听 [self.tableView addObserver:self forKeyPath:@"contentOffset" options:NSKeyValueObservingOptionNew context:nil]; 2.监听的处理 - (void ...
- (void)tableView:(UITableView *)tableView willDisplayHeaderView:(UIView *)view forSection:(NSInteger)section 组头将要出现的时候系统会调用; - (void)tableView ...